H1865
Hebrew Text
Strong's Concordance

דְּרוֹר

Phoneticder-ore'
Transliterationdᵉrôwr
Grammar Code
H:N-M
Hebrew Noun, Masculine
Strong's Definition
Strong's Exhaustive Concordance

liberty, pure. - freedom - hence, spontaneity of outflow, and so clear 1) a flowing, free run, liberty 1a) flowing (of myrrh) 1b) liberty

Scripture References

Occurrences in the Bible

7 total references
ReferenceText
Exodus 30:23

Take thou also unto thee principal spices, of pure myrrh five hundred shekels, and of sweet cinnamon half so much, even two hundred and fifty shekels, and of sweet calamus two hundred and fifty shekels,

Word: דְּרוֹר (dᵉrôwr)
Leviticus 25:10

And ye shall hallow the fiftieth year, and proclaim liberty throughout all the land unto all the inhabitants thereof: it shall be a jubile unto you; and ye shall return every man unto his possession, and ye shall return every man unto his family.

Word: דְּרוֹר (dᵉrôwr)
Isaiah 61:1

The Spirit of the Lord God is upon me; because the Lord hath anointed me to preach good tidings unto the meek; he hath sent me to bind up the brokenhearted, to proclaim liberty to the captives, and the opening of the prison to them that are bound;

Word: דְּרוֹר (dᵉrôwr)
Jeremiah 34:15

And ye were now turned, and had done right in my sight, in proclaiming liberty every man to his neighbour; and ye had made a covenant before me in the house which is called by my name:

Word: דְּרוֹר (dᵉrôwr)
Ezekiel 46:17

But if he give a gift of his inheritance to one of his servants, then it shall be his to the year of liberty; after it shall return to the prince: but his inheritance shall be his sons’ for them.
